Rochester Chess Members’ Meeting, December 11, 2018,

Rochester Chess Members’ Meeting, December 11, 2018,
Mayo Clinic Harwick Cafeteria

PURPOSE: To analyze the recent club survey results and to plan for club activities in 2019.
PRESENT: Christian Bartels, Jovana Milosevic, Rob Newshutz, Rob Frisby, Bob Richardson, Roy Knuth, Jai Knuth, Kevin Gaustad, Jacob Davidson, Tim Schimke, Steve Lange, Daniel Ochoa, and Dennis Mays.

SURVEY HIGHLIGHTS: 22 responded to the online survey of which 32% were active or relatively active members.

Activities preferred:
• USCF rated tournaments 86%, slow chess 81%
• Chess classes led by experienced chess coaches 76%; these include game analysis. The classes would be led by Jovana Milosevic and Rob Newshutz. I am proposing that we appoint Women’s FIDE Master Jovana Milosevic as Master in Residence for Rochester Chess in 2019.
• Simultaneous Exhibitions 57%

Jacob Davidson indicated his willingness to host club meetings and serve as a club officer. He was unanimously elected to be the Rochester Chess Vice President in charge of club operations. Congratulations Jacob! Dennis will be pursuing options for alternative sites for the club meetings.

Christian Bartels agreed to be the scholastic liaison joining Grant Jones. Congratulations Christian and thanks!

Jovana Milosevic, Steve Lange, and Christian Bartels agreed to share webmaster duties. Jovana and Christian will assist with the technical aspects of the website and Steve will assist with content. We are asking all of the club members to help with content. It would be nice to add Bob Frisby’s historical notebook to the site. Nate Nordstrom, the CEO of Brandhoot, will be guiding us through the website update.

Jovana, Rob, and Grant Jones are helping with the nonprofit activities of Rochester Chess by coaching at elementary and middle schools. The program is funded by RPS and grants to Rochester Chess.
